Behind Bars: The World's Toughest Prisons season 2 episode 5 explores El Hongo, a prison in Tecate, Mexico that is infamous for its brutal and inhumane living conditions. Viewers will be taken inside the maximum-security facility and will witness the sheer chaos that exists within its walls.

The episode begins with an overview of the prison's history. Originally built to house low-level offenders, El Hongo quickly transformed into a violent and overcrowded facility that is now home to some of Mexico's most dangerous criminals. With a capacity of just 5,000 inmates, the prison currently houses over 7,000 men, women, and children, many of whom have been waiting years for their trial dates.

Viewers will then be introduced to some of the prisoners and staff members at El Hongo. They will hear from a young woman who has been awaiting trial for over a year, despite having no evidence against her. They will meet a man who has been incarcerated for 10 years and has yet to receive a sentence. They will also hear from a guard who admits that corruption runs rampant throughout the prison.

As the episode progresses, viewers will witness the daily struggles of life at El Hongo. They will see the overcrowded cells where dozens of detainees are cramped together on filthy floors. They will see the lack of food, clean water, and medical attention that the prisoners receive. They will also witness the extreme violence that occurs between rival gangs within the prison's walls.

To give viewers a greater understanding of the horrors that occur at El Hongo, the episode also features interviews with human rights activists and former prisoners. They provide insight into the corrupt justice system that allows these conditions to exist and the trauma that continues to affect those who have been incarcerated at the facility.

Despite the overwhelming darkness of the episode, viewers will also be introduced to some of the prisoners who have found ways to survive and even thrive within the hellish environment of El Hongo. They will hear from a man who has started a recycling program within the prison, providing a sense of purpose and community to his fellow inmates. They will also meet a man who has been trained in carpentry and now uses his skills to create furniture for the prison's staff members.

By the end of the episode, viewers will be left with a deep sense of horror and despair for the individuals trapped within El Hongo, but also a sense of hope for those who have found ways to survive and even improve their lives. The episode serves as a stark reminder of the urgent need for justice system reform, both in Mexico and around the world.
